How much R134A refrigerant should i add to my car ac system?
First thing is to check that your AC is fully discharged or not.If your AC is discharged completely then you have to vaccum it completely.Just run the vaccum pump for 30 minutes(approximately).Please check the service manual provided by car dealer or look at the sticker below the hood to find the amount of R134A needed to completely charge the system.For example if the required amount of refrigerant is 2 pounds than you have to charge it with 3 12 ounce cans of r134a refrigerant.

If the car ac is not discharged completely
Find the specified pressure reading of both high pressure and low pressure from your service manual.Just connect the AC mainfold gauges to your car.After that puncture the can to start the flow of R134A in system.Keep an eye on the pressure shown in AC gauges.Once it reaches the specified pressure,remove the
can.
Is it ok to mix R12 and R134A
Never.Mixing R12 and R134A will create a pressure that will be higher than both R12 and R134A.This can damage your air conditioner system.It will create a black goo that will clogg your car ac system resulting in black death syndrome.The minimum amount charged to clear the black death syndrome is one thousand dollars.It can also damage compressor and pressure relief valve.
If you want to add R134A in your car model designed for r12(prior to 1995),then you have to go to dealer and ask for proper retrofitting.There is no easy way out.
Precautions while filling R134A in system
- Keep your hands off the moving engine parts while fitting the can and gauges.
- Avoid direct skin contact with R134A.
- Fill the refrigerant as per the specifications.Too much R134A will blow the gaskets and too little will overwork the compressor.
- Never release refrigerant in air.It is illegal because it can deplete ozone layer.
- Always shake and turn the can upside down while filling refrigerant.
- Wear goggles and gloves for safety to protect your eyes and body in case of accidental explosion.
